Black Actresses with Striking Blue Eyes
While blue eyes are most commonly associated with European populations, they occur naturally within the Black community due to genetic mutations or varied ancestral lineages. This rare and striking combination creates a unique aesthetic that has long captivated audiences on screen and in fashion. From pioneering figures like Vanessa Williams to modern stars like Logan Browning, these actresses challenge traditional beauty standards with their mesmerizing gazes. The following list features Black and biracial actresses known for their naturally striking blue or light-colored eyes.
Vanessa Williams

Vanessa Williams made history in 1983 as the first African American woman to be crowned Miss America. Her piercing blue eyes became one of her most recognizable features as she transitioned into a highly successful career as a singer and actress. She earned critical acclaim for her roles in television series such as ‘Ugly Betty’ (2006–2010) and ‘Desperate Housewives’ (2004–2012). Williams has often spoken about her diverse heritage, which includes English and Welsh ancestry alongside her African American roots.
Stacey Dash

Stacey Dash rose to international fame for her role as Dionne Davenport in the 1995 cult classic film ‘Clueless’. Her light eyes, which often appear to shift between shades of blue and green, have been a signature part of her look throughout her decades-long career. She reprised her role in the ‘Clueless’ (1996–1999) television spin-off and appeared in numerous films such as ‘Renaissance Man’ (1994). Dash is of African American and Mexican descent, a background that contributes to her distinctive features.
Denise Vasi

Denise Vasi is best known for her roles in the soap opera ‘All My Children’ (1970–2011) and the VH1 series ‘Single Ladies’ (2011–2015). Her striking baby blue eyes are a natural trait that she inherited from her multiracial background, which includes Puerto Rican, Dominican, and Greek ancestry. Before transitioning into acting, Vasi had a successful career as a model, signed to Ford Models at the age of 12. She has since founded a beauty brand called Maed, focusing on ritualized lip care.
Logan Browning

Logan Browning gained significant recognition for her leading role as Samantha White in the Netflix series ‘Dear White People’ (2017–2021). Her eyes are frequently described as “gunmetal blue” or “silver,” providing a sharp contrast to her dark, curly hair. Though she was adopted and raised by African American parents, she has confirmed that her biological mother was white and her biological father was Black. Browning has used her platform to discuss the complexities of racial identity and the misconceptions surrounding light-eyed Black women.
Nicolette Robinson

Nicolette Robinson is a versatile stage and television actress known for her role in the drama series ‘The Affair’ (2014–2019). Her eyes are often described as having a unique violet-blue hue, a trait she inherited from her biracial background of a white Jewish mother and a Black father. In 2018, she made history as the first woman of color to play the lead role of Jenna in the Broadway musical ‘Waitress’. Robinson is married to fellow actor Leslie Odom Jr., and together they have collaborated on various artistic projects.
Paris Jackson

Paris Jackson, the daughter of pop icon Michael Jackson, is an actress and model known for her exceptionally large and bright blue eyes. She has pursued a career in the entertainment industry with roles in projects like the series ‘American Horror Stories’ (2021–present) and the film ‘Gringo’ (2018). While her father was Black and her mother is white, Paris identifies strongly with her Black heritage and has been vocal about her identity. Her striking eye color is often highlighted in her high-fashion modeling work and red-carpet appearances.
Leona Lewis

Leona Lewis is a British singer and actress who rose to fame after winning the third series of ‘The X Factor’ in 2006. While primarily known for her powerful vocals and hits like “Bleeding Love,” she has also appeared in films such as the musical ‘Walking on Sunshine’ (2014). Her eyes are a unique grey-blue shade that is often highlighted in her beauty and fashion campaigns. Lewis’s father is of Guyanese African descent and her mother is of Welsh, Irish, and Italian descent.
Lanisha Cole

Lanisha Cole is a model and actress who spent many years as a “briefcase model” on the game show ‘Deal or No Deal’ (2005–2019). She is of Panamanian descent and is widely known for her striking light eyes, which are often described as blue or sea-green. In addition to her television work, Cole is a professional photographer who focuses on empowering other women in the arts. She has appeared in numerous music videos for high-profile artists and continues to be a vocal advocate for diversity in modeling.
